Symptoms of medical menopause after partial???

I am having a partial hysterectomy on Wed. I am ready to go, pre op done, prescriptions filled, etc. but all of the sudden I wondered what the symptoms would be if my ovaries freak out after surgery and throw me into medical menopause.
It sounds to me like it can happen and they eventually recover and start working again after a few months. Am I right? Also what are the symptoms of my ovaries taking a little vacation after the surgery? Thanks in advance ladies. I guess I am trying to keep busy and my brain has officially gone into freak out mode.

I'm 47 and I had a TAH 6 weeks ago, but kept both ovaries. I found that for a couple of days after surgery, I had a few brief hot flashes. It happened maybe half a dozen times or so, and they stopped completely after those first few days. It wasn't alarming, since I knew to expect that could happen.

What my doctor told me was that surgery is a bit of a shock to your system. She said I could expect to be constipated for awhile (and I was), because the digestive system is a little shocked. She said I could expect to have some fluctuating emotions. She also said I could expect some menopausal symptoms--such as hot flashes--but that they wouldn't last too long before everything gets back on an even keel.

I don't know if the symptoms can be more severe than mine were, but they were really nothing to worry about, and they passed quickly.

Im one month out of an lsh so i kept my ovaries. The first few days were great hormonally. In the past couple weeks i have had several night sweats....some crying spells....a couple wicked mood changes...and im geerallg hot all the time
Doctor said at my last post op that this is normal. I am keeping a symptom journal now that she wants to see in one month and we will go from there.
I have had a definite improvement in the hot flashes and mood issues in the past week so i ( and my poor hubby) are hoping my ovaries are waking up

I am 11 weeks post op kept both ovaries. I am not sure if my ovaries took a little vacation or if it was the trauma of the surgery along with anesthesia after effects and pain meds, which I was on for several weeks. IO had a few menopause type symptoms though for a while.
I had several weeks of hot flashes and the chills on and off occasionally. I had several weeks of crying jags with a few anger fits mixed in. I had a few weeks of severe insomnia. My breasts were a bit sore about the end of week 1 too.This all passed and I am perfectly fine now ( at least as fine as I was pre op mentally).I talked to my doctor about all this at my 6 week post op and she told me I was probably going through menopause, she didn't buy the temporary shut down theory for me. I think she was wrong, because none of those symptoms have continued. ( I'm 48).

I'm 47 & had a TAH/RSO and while I was in the hospital, I felt a little warmer than usual, but had no fever. I thought maybe the room was a little too warm though, because I felt better when they turned the AC down. I don't know if it was a hot flash or not, lol.

I've had some crying sessions but not many and they don't last long.

The weird thing is that I was having night sweats before my surgery, but haven't had any since, and I'm not complaining, lol.

Even if you keep your ovaries you can still have some menopause symptoms since the ovaries are in shock from the surgery and need to come back to life. How long that takes can vary. Also, some women have no issues at all or very mild symptoms.
